The Role of Randomness and Probability
The objective of the plinko app is based on probability. Each bounce off a peg is essentially a random event so influencing the outcome is nearly impossible. While the game appears to be largely dictated by chance, understanding the underlying principles of probability can provide insight into the long-term expectations. The placement of the pegs, their density, and the board’s overall design all contribute to the distribution of potential outcomes. A board with more pegs generally leads to a more random distribution, while a board with fewer pegs may offer slightly more predictable results.
Players should understand that each game is an independent event. Previous outcomes don’t influence future results, a common misconception known as the gambler’s fallacy.

Can Players Influence the Outcome?
While the plinko app is heavily reliant on randomness, players have often questioned the possibility of exerting some degree of control. The most often discussed idea is that subtle adjustments to the device’s orientation immediately before the puck is released could influence its initial trajectory. However, the impact of such adjustments is likely to be minimal as it’s very hard to control initial trajectory. Another consideration is the timing of the release. Some players suggest that precise timing could potentially affect the angle at which the puck enters the board. However, given the speed at which the puck is released, these adjustments are likely to be inconsequential.
Any perceived success from these techniques might merely be the result of confirmation bias, where players selectively remember instances where their attempts seemed to work, while overlooking the countless times they didn’t.

The Psychological Aspects of Plinko
The appeal of the plinko app extends beyond its simple mechanics and potential rewards. It taps into several psychological factors that contribute to its addictive nature. The visual spectacle of the puck cascading down the board is intrinsically satisfying, creating a sense of anticipation and excitement. The game’s quick pace and frequent feedback—even if it’s a small win—provide a constant stream of dopamine, reinforcing the desire to play again and again.
The variability of the outcomes also plays a crucial role. The unpredictable nature of the game keeps players engaged, hoping for that next big win and contributing to the “near miss” effect. Near misses, where the puck lands just short of a high-value slot, can be particularly enticing, as they create the illusion of impending success.
